About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led Digital Transformation Specialist to join our team at Saint-Gobain North America. As a key member of our Digital Transformation department, you will play a pivotal role in driving the adoption of digital technologies to enhance financial efficiency and unlock new levels of value within our finance function.

Key Responsibilities
  • Process Improvement: Partner with business stakeholders to assess current finance processes and identify areas for improvement, leveraging your expertise in financial analysis and process optimization.
  • Technology Evaluation: Research and evaluate emerging technologies, such as Robotic Process Automation (RPA), Artificial Intelligence (AI), and Cloud Computing, to assess their potential application within finance and make recommendations for implementation.
  • Implementation and Training: Support the implementation of new technologies and processes, ensuring smooth transitions and user adoption, and develop training programs to educate finance staff on new processes and technologies.
  • Collaboration and Governance: Collaborate with different departments within the organization to ensure smooth integration of digital technologies and lead the initiative to enhance documentation and roll out new training on existing tools to help upscale the digital skills of the finance team.
Requirements
  • Education: Bachelor's degree in accounting or finance or equivalent, with complementary work experience.
  • Experience: 3-5 years working in a professional finance environment with experience in building and supporting Business Intelligence (BI) reporting, with a concentration on Power BI.
  • Skills: Strong aptitude to deliver effective desktop reporting, utilize GL Wands, MS Excel, PowerPoint, QlikView, and Power BI for analysis and presentations, with SAP ERP knowledge being a plus.
  • Personal Qualities: A passion for technology and a willingness to learn new skills, with experience with RPG, AI, and other emerging technologies in finance being a plus, and excellent communication skills (written and verbal) required.
